Mindy McCready ordered to return her son or face arrest
By Eleanor Harley Dec 1, 2011, 16:10 GMT
Country singer Mindy McCready has been ordered by a judge to return her 5-year-old son to Florida after she reportedly took him from her father’s home on Tuesday night.
According to the Associated Press, McCready has been given until 5pm on Thursday to follow the judge’s order or a warrant will be issued for her arrest.
The AP also reported that the 36-year-old does not have custody of her boy, Zander, however, she does have visitation rights. McCready’s mother was awarded guardianship of the boy in 2007 after a long custody battle.
In an email sent to Access Hollywood she wrote “I am working with lawyers to try to get all this straightened out. I did not steal my child, as it would be impossible for me to kidnap what already belongs to me! There never was any missing persons report and never an Amber Alert.”
However, the AP stated that the Department of Children and Families said a missing persons report was filed in Florida on Tuesday.
McCready has a history of drug abuse and has served jail time. A sex tape was released in 2010 which McCready claimed had been stolen from her house.
